Powershell: حدث فشل أثناء التهيئة



جرب أداة القضاء على المشاكل

هذه ' لا يمكن بدء تشغيل شل. حدث فشل أثناء التهيئة يحدث الخطأ عندما يحاول مستخدمو Windows فتح نافذة Powershell الطرفية بشكل تقليدي. في الغالبية العظمى من التكرارات المبلغ عنها ، تقتصر المشكلة على الإصدار 64 بت من PowerShell (الإصدار 32 بت يعمل بشكل جيد).



خطأ 'حدث فشل أثناء التهيئة' في Powershell



إذا كنت تبحث عن حل سريع ، فيمكنك تشغيل الإصدار 32 بت من Powershell بدلاً من ذلك ، حيث يبدو أن المشكلة تحدث فقط مع إصدارات 64 بت من Powershell.



ولكن إذا كنت تبحث عن حل دائم يعمل على إصلاح المشكلة إلى أجل غير مسمى ، فيجب عليك تشغيل أداة إصلاح .NET framework لإصلاح التبعيات التالفة والتفكير في إنشاء ملف تعريف Windows جديد تمامًا في حالة استمرار المشكلة.

كيفية إصلاح خطأ 'الفشل الذي حدث أثناء التهيئة' في PowerShell؟

الطريقة الأولى: فتح الإصدار 32 بت من Powershell

كما تبين، 'لا يمكن بدء شل. حدث فشل أثناء التهيئة يحدث الخطأ عادةً مع الإصدار 64 بت من Powershell. إذا كنت تبحث عن حل سريع يسمح لك بإدخال الأوامر في Powershell دون الوصول إلى سبب هذا الخطأ ، فيجب عليك فتح نافذة 32 بت من Powershell بدلاً من ذلك.

لكن ضع في اعتبارك أن هذا ليس سوى حل بديل لأنه لن يصلح السبب الجذري الذي سيؤدي إلى تشغيل 'لا يمكن بدء شل. حدث فشل أثناء التهيئة خطأ.



إذا كنت ترغب في استخدام هذا الحل البديل ، فإليك دليل سريع لفتح الإصدار 32 بت من Powershell:

  1. اضغط على مفتاح Windows لفتح قائمة ابدأ في Windows.
  2. استخدم وظيفة البحث للبحث عنها Windows PowerShell (x86) و اضغط أدخل.
  3. ثم ، من قائمة النتائج ، انقر بزر الماوس الأيمن فوق Windows PowerShell (x86) و اختار تشغيل كمسؤول من قائمة السياق التي ظهرت حديثًا.

    تشغيل الإصدار 32 بت من Powers hell كمسؤول

  4. بعد أن تمكنت من فتح الإصدار x86 (32 بت) من Powershell ، أدخل الأمر الذي كان يرمي سابقًا ' لا يمكن بدء تشغيل شل. حدث فشل أثناء التهيئة خطأ ومعرفة ما إذا تم حل المشكلة الآن.

في حالة استمرار حدوث نفس المشكلة أو إذا كنت ترغب في الوصول إلى السبب الجذري للمشكلة ، فانتقل إلى الطريقة التالية أدناه.

الطريقة الثانية: تشغيل أداة إصلاح .NET Framework

كما اتضح ، أكد معظم المستخدمين الذين واجهوا هذه المشكلة بالذات أن المشكلة مرتبطة (بطريقة أو بأخرى) بمجلد Microsoft .NET Framework. في معظم الحالات ، لا يمكن بدء تشغيل شل. حدث فشل أثناء التهيئة سيحدث الخطأ مع .الإطار الصافي 4.x بسبب ملف يسمى machine.config.

إذا كان هذا السيناريو قابلاً للتطبيق ، فيجب أن تكون قادرًا على إصلاح المشكلة عن طريق استبدال المثيلات التالفة لـ .NET بنسخ سليمة. هناك العديد من الطرق التي ستساعدك على القيام بذلك ، ولكن أكثر الطرق التي يمكن الوصول إليها هي تشغيل NET Framework Repair Tool .

أبلغ معظم المستخدمين المتأثرين أنه تم حل المشكلة بسرعة بعد تشغيل أداة Microsoft الخاصة هذه لإصلاح تبعيات .NET التالفة.

فيما يلي دليل سريع حول تشغيل .NET Framework Repair Tool على كل إصدار حديث من Windows:

  1. افتح متصفحك وقم بالوصول إلى هذا الرابط هنا . بمجرد تحميل الصفحة بالكامل ، انقر فوق ملف تحميل زر (تحت أداة إصلاح Microsoft .NET Framework ).

    تنزيل أداة إصلاح Net Framework

  2. بعد وصولك إلى الشاشة التالية ، ابدأ العملية بتحديد المربع المرتبط بـ NetFxRepairTool.exe. بعد القيام بذلك ، انقر فوق ملف التالى زر للانتقال إلى القائمة التالية.

    تنزيل أداة إصلاح .NET Framework

  3. بمجرد اكتمال التنزيل ، انقر نقرًا مزدوجًا فوق التثبيت القابل للتنفيذ وانقر فوق نعم عندما يطلب منك ذلك موجه التحكم في حساب المستخدم من أجل منح وصول المسؤول.
  4. بعد فتح أداة إصلاح Microsoft .NET Framework ووصولك إلى النافذة الأولى ، يجب عليك المتابعة عن طريق تحديد المربع المرتبط بـ 'لقد قرأت وقبلت شروط الترخيص' . بعد القيام بذلك ، انقر فوق 'التالي' للانتقال إلى القائمة التالية.

    بدء الإصلاح باستخدام أداة إصلاح .NET

  5. عندما تصل إلى هذا الحد ، تقوم الأداة بالفعل بفحص تبعيات .NET بحثًا عن المشكلات. انتظر بصبر حتى تكتمل العملية وتجنب مقاطعتها لتجنب التسبب في مشاكل إضافية.
  6. بمجرد اكتمال العملية ، انقر فوق 'التالي' مرة أخرى لتطبيق استراتيجيات الإصلاح الموصى بها تلقائيًا.

    إصلاح .NET framework

  7. بعد أن تم تطبيق الإصلاحات بنجاح ، انقر فوق إنهاء لإكمال العملية.
  8. إذا لم تتم مطالبتك بإعادة تشغيل جهاز الكمبيوتر تلقائيًا ، فقم بذلك يدويًا وتحقق من حل المشكلة عند بدء تشغيل النظام التالي.

في حال كنت لا تزال تواجه نفس ' لا يمكن بدء تشغيل شل. حدث فشل أثناء التهيئة 'خطأ ، انتقل إلى الإصلاح المحتمل التالي أدناه.

الطريقة الثالثة: إنشاء ملف تعريف Windows جديد

كما اتضح ، يمكن أن تحدث هذه المشكلة أيضًا بسبب ملف تعريف Windows تالف ينتهي بالتدخل في قدرة نظام التشغيل لديك على الاستفادة من تبعيات .NET. طريقة واحدة لإصلاح هذه المشكلة هي إنشاء ملف ملف تعريف Windows . ستنتهي هذه العملية باستبدال التبعيات التالفة بنسخ سليمة.

أكد العديد من المستخدمين المتأثرين أن هذه العملية سمحت لهم أخيرًا بإصلاح ' لا يمكن بدء تشغيل شل. حدث فشل أثناء التهيئة خطأ عند فتح Powershell.

إليك دليل سريع حول إنشاء ملف تعريف Windows جديد على Windows 10:

  1. افتح ملف يركض مربع الحوار بالضغط على مفتاح Windows + R. . بعد ذلك ، اكتب ' إعدادات ms: المستخدمون الآخرون و اضغط أدخل لفتح ملف الأسرة والأشخاص الآخرين علامة تبويب إعدادات تطبيق.

    تشغيل مربع الحوار: إعدادات ms: المستخدمون الآخرون

  2. بمجرد أن تتمكن من الوصول إلى داخل الأسرة والمستخدمون الآخرون علامة التبويب ، قم بالتمرير لأسفل إلى ملف مستخدمون آخرون علامة التبويب وانقر فوق أضف شخصًا آخر إلى هذا الكمبيوتر .
  3. بعد وصولك إلى الشاشة التالية ، أضف البريد الإلكتروني (أو رقم الهاتف) المرتبط بحساب Microsoft وانقر فوق 'ليس لدي معلومات تسجيل دخول هذا الشخص' إذا كنت ترغب في إنشاء حساب محلي.
  4. في الشاشة التالية ، قم بتسجيل الدخول باستخدام حساب Microsoft الخاص بك أو انقر فوق أضف مستخدمًا بدون حساب Microsoft (إذا كنت تريد حسابًا محليًا).
  5. بعد ذلك ، أضف اسم مستخدم وكلمة مرور إلى الحساب الجديد ، ثم املأ أسئلة الأمان وانقر فوق التالي مرة أخرى.
  6. بعد إنشاء الحساب الجديد ، أعد تشغيل الكمبيوتر وسجل الدخول باستخدام الحساب الذي تم إنشاؤه حديثًا عند بدء التشغيل التالي.
  7. افتح نافذة Powershell مرتفعة ومعرفة ما إذا كنت لا تزال تواجه نفس لا يمكن بدء تشغيل شل. حدث فشل أثناء التهيئة خطأ.

إنشاء حساب Windows جديد لتجاوز تلف ملفات النظام

العلامات بوويرشيل شبابيك 4 دقائق للقراءة